Is 'Fantasy Realm — Naruto: Blood-Mist' Canon To The Naruto Universe?

4 answers2025-06-08 14:45:34
As someone deeply immersed in the Naruto fandom, I can confidently say 'Fantasy Realm — Naruto: Blood-Mist' isn't part of the official canon. The Naruto universe, as defined by Masashi Kishimoto, includes only the manga, its direct anime adaptations, and a few spin-offs like 'Boruto.' 'Blood-Mist' feels more like an elaborate fanfiction—rich in creativity but lacking the narrative cohesion of canon material. It introduces rogue ninja clans and bloodline abilities that clash with established lore, like the Uzumaki clan's sealing techniques being rewritten entirely. The tone also diverges sharply; it leans into gothic horror, whereas canon Naruto balances tragedy with hope. That said, its world-building is impressive, crafting a self-contained story that could stand alone if not for borrowed characters. Fans debate its merits, but canon purists dismiss it outright.

How Does 'Fantasy Realm — Naruto: Blood-Mist' Differ From The Original Naruto?

4 answers2025-06-08 22:43:24
'Fantasy Realm — Naruto: Blood-Mist' takes the familiar world of 'Naruto' and plunges it into a darker, grittier dimension. The original's emphasis on camaraderie and growth is replaced by a survival-of-the-fittest ethos, where the Blood-Mist Village's brutal graduation ritual—killing one's peers—sets the tone. Characters like Zabuza and Haku aren’t tragic outliers but reflections of the norm, their ruthlessness amplified. The chakra system remains, but techniques lean toward blood magic and forbidden arts, with jutsu often requiring sacrifices. The narrative shifts from Naruto’s underdog journey to a morally ambiguous struggle for power. The Bijuu aren’t just weapons; they’re eldritch horrors worshipped by cults. Even the Uzumaki clan’s sealing arts have a sinister twist, binding souls rather than tails. The story explores themes of corruption and decay, stripping away the original’s hopeful veneer. It’s 'Naruto' through a horror lens, where every shadow whispers violence.
